我想创建类似待办事项或购物清单的东西。
- 我想将数据保存在 sqlite3 数据库中 - 这是 Xcode 版本 4.6.2 中的正确想法吗?
- 如果我在列表中创建新条目 - 是否可以选择选项/属性并且是否可以选择多个属性?
- 是否可以每月或在其他时期重复输入?
我找到了一些示例,但它们没有我正在搜索的信息...
有什么帮助吗?
查找正确搜索关键字的快速帮助:
如果你想使用 Xcode 的内置功能,你可以使用Core Data 框架(它实际上可以将数据保存到 sqlite,对程序员来说是透明的),或者你可以通过使用一些 Objective-C 包装器直接使用 sqlite,例如:FMDB。核心数据教程在这里和这里。
是否允许为新记录条目设置更多属性取决于您的实施。我建议您检查的是很棒的QuickDialogue项目。如果您想为您的应用程序使用导航控制器样式,您可以使用它来添加新记录以添加可选元素。甚至您可以使用 JSON xml 文件创建新记录的字段,这为未来的增强增加了很大的灵活性。
再说一遍:这是您的应用程序,您的实施决策。如果要重复输入,则可以选择在所有新记录中设置重复参数部分(作为表格视图中的可选部分),用户可以在其中设置重复参数。您还必须为此设计数据库/对象表示。然后,您必须在呈现每日任务视图或处理任务通知时管理这些记录。
希望它有点帮助..